Ke Sun is a scholar working on Computer Vision and Pattern Recognition, Analytical Chemistry and Biomedical Engineering. According to data from OpenAlex, Ke Sun has authored 27 papers receiving a total of 823 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Computer Vision and Pattern Recognition, 9 papers in Analytical Chemistry and 6 papers in Biomedical Engineering. Recurrent topics in Ke Sun’s work include Spectroscopy and Chemometric Analyses (9 papers), Video Surveillance and Tracking Methods (4 papers) and Advanced Chemical Sensor Technologies (3 papers). Ke Sun is often cited by papers focused on Spectroscopy and Chemometric Analyses (9 papers), Video Surveillance and Tracking Methods (4 papers) and Advanced Chemical Sensor Technologies (3 papers). Ke Sun collaborates with scholars based in China, United Kingdom and Australia. Ke Sun's co-authors include Kang Tu, Guoping Qiu, Leiqing Pan, Xianxu Hou, Linlin Shen, Ye Sun, Qiang Liu, Nan Zhao, Jiasong Zhu and Kangli Wei and has published in prestigious journals such as PLoS ONE, Food Chemistry and Science Advances.
